Washington,
DC (LifeNews.com) -- A new video released by a group that serves
as a watchdog for information on the link between abortion and breast
cancer exposes the relationship between Susan G. Komen for the Cure
and Planned Parenthood, the nation's largest abortion business.
Karen
Malec, the head of the Coalition on Abortion/Breast Cancer tells LifeNews.com
that the video, "Komen's Dark Side," exposes the irregular
relationship between the breast cancer organization and Planned Parenthood.
In 2007 alone, Komen
chapters gave $711,485 from April 1, 2005 to March 31, 2006 to
Planned Parenthood affiliates.
The amount of the grants from Komen affiliates to Planned Parenthood
appears to be on the rise and 25 Komen affiliates now have a partnership
with the abortion business.
The video reports on the cover-up of the abortion-breast cancer link and, with an airing soon on TBN, could explain the link and the relationship to millions of households.
"Komen's officials have no right to keep women in the dark about a breast cancer risk, while at the same time giving funds to Planned Parenthood, a primary cause of the breast cancer epidemic," Malec says.
The video explains the biological explanation behind the abortion-breast cancer link and how abortion advocates and cancer groups are preventing women from getting the information.
"The cancer fundraising industry is covering up the link, in part, because it is not good for fundraising to tell donors their abortions may be responsible for their breast cancers," Malec added.
The video features television host Brad Mattes along with Malec; Eve Sanchez Silver, president of Clear Research and former Latina adviser for Komen; and Dr. Angela Lanfranchi, clinical assistant professor of surgery at the Robert Wood Johnson Medical Center and a breast cancer surgeon.
The
show "Facing Life Head-On" will broadcast the video on selected
cable television stations during the week of March 8.
